Ingredients Overview
To create the perfect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ites, youโll need a few key ingredients that work in harmony to deliver the desired flavor and texture. Hereโs a breakdown of what youโll need and the role each component plays in achieving that irresistible result:
โ Mashed Potatoes: The star of the dish! For the best results, use well-chilled leftover mashed potatoes. They should be creamy and seasoned to your liking. Cold mashed potatoes are easier to work with and help the bites hold their shape during frying or baking.
โ Cheeses: A blend of sharp cheddar and Parmesan is essential for depth of flavor. The sharp cheddar adds a robust cheesiness, while Parmesan contributes a nutty undertone. This combination ensures that each bite is packed with cheesy goodness.
โ Cream Cheese: A key ingredient that enhances the creaminess of the filling. Cream cheese not only adds richness but also helps bind the mixture together, creating a smooth and luscious texture.
โ Green Onions and Spices: Fresh green onions provide a pop of color and a mild, oniony flavor that brightens up the bites. Additionally, spices such as garlic powder, onion powder, and black pepper add layers of flavor that elevate the overall dish.
โ Breading Components: The breading is crucial for achieving that perfect crunch. Youโll need flour for coating, eggs for binding, and Panko breadcrumbs for an extra crispy finish. Panko, a Japanese-style breadcrumb, is lighter and flakier than traditional breadcrumbs, resulting in a delightful texture when fried or baked.
โ Oil for Frying: The choice of oil can impact the flavor and crispiness of your bites. Vegetable oil, canola oil, or even peanut oil are excellent options for frying, as they have high smoke points and neutral flavors that wonโt overpower the dish.
Preparation Steps for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ites
Now that you have a clear understanding of the ingredients, letโs dive into the preparation process. Preparing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ites is a straightforward and enjoyable experience. Follow these steps to ensure your bites turn out perfectly every time:
1. Mixing Ingredients: Start by placing your chilled mashed potatoes in a large mixing bowl. Add in the cream cheese and mix thoroughly until well combined. This step is crucial as it creates a creamy base that will make your potato bites incredibly rich and flavorful. Once the cream cheese is fully incorporated, add in the shredded sharp cheddar, grated Parmesan, chopped green onions, and your choice of spices. Stir until the mixture is uniform, ensuring that each bite will have an even distribution of flavor.
2. Forming the Bites: Once your mixture is ready, itโs time to shape the bites. Prepare a clean surface for rolling. Use a scoop or your hands to take small portions of the mixtureโabout the size of a golf ball. Roll the mixture into smooth balls, ensuring they are tightly packed to prevent falling apart during cooking. After forming the balls, dip each one into flour to coat lightly, then into beaten eggs for binding, and finally into Panko breadcrumbs, ensuring they are fully covered. The breading process is essential for achieving that golden, crunchy exterior.

Setting Up a Breading Station
A well-organized breading station is crucial for achieving those perfectly crispy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ites. To set up your station, you will need three separate shallow bowls or plates. In the first bowl, place all-purpose flour, which will help the bites adhere to the egg mixture. In the second bowl, whisk together eggs and a splash of milk to create a creamy coating. Finally, in the third bowl, add breadcrumbsโpreferably panko for that extra crunch.
Having everything within armโs reach will streamline the breading process, making it less messy and more efficient. Consider using a spoon or your fingers to dip each potato bite into the flour first, then into the egg mixture, and finally coating it thoroughly with breadcrumbs. This organized approach not only saves time but also ensures that each bite is evenly coated, leading to a consistent texture and flavor.
Frying Techniques for Perfectly Crispy Bites
Frying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ites is an art that requires attention to detail. The ideal frying temperature is essential for achieving that golden brown color and crispy texture. Heat your oil in a deep frying pan or pot to about 350ยฐF (175ยฐC). Using a kitchen thermometer can help you maintain this temperature accurately. If you donโt have a thermometer, drop a small piece of bread into the oil; if it sizzles and browns in about 60 seconds, your oil is ready.
Once the oil has reached the right temperature, carefully lower the breaded potato bites into the hot oil. The key is to fry them in small batches. Overcrowding the pan can drastically lower the oil temperature, resulting in soggy bites instead of crispy ones. Fry each batch for about 3-4 minutes or until they turn golden brown, turning them occasionally to ensure even cooking. Once cooked, transfer the bites to a plate lined with paper towels to absorb any excess oil.
Testing Oil Temperature
Proper oil temperature is vital for frying success and can often make or break the crispiness of your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ites. To test the oil temperature, use a few methods:
1. Thermometer: The most accurate method involves using a digital kitchen thermometer. Insert it into the oil to check the temperature.
2. Wooden Spoon: Dip the end of a wooden spoon into the oil. If bubbles form around it, the oil is ready for frying.
3. Bread Test: A small piece of bread dropped into the oil will sizzle and turn golden in about one minute if the oil is hot enough.
Experimenting with these methods can help you become more familiar with oil temperature, leading to consistently delicious results.
Avoiding Overcrowding
Overcrowding the frying pan is one of the most common mistakes when frying. When too many bites are added at once, the oil temperature drops, causing the bites to absorb more oil and become greasy rather than crispy. It can also lead to uneven cooking, where some bites are perfectly golden while others remain pale and soggy.
To ensure even frying, adhere to the rule of frying in small batches. Depending on the size of your frying pan or pot, aim to fry about 4-6 bites at a time. This way, you allow the oil to maintain its temperature, ensuring a perfect crunch on the outside while keeping the cheesy, fluffy goodness inside.

Variations of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ites
To keep things exciting, consider experimenting with variations of Golden Cheesy Mashed Potato Bites. Here are some creative ideas:
1. Add-ins: Boost the flavor profile by mixing in cooked bacon bits, finely chopped green onions, or fresh herbs like dill or parsley into the potato mixture. Each addition can bring a unique twist to the bites.
2. Different Cheeses: While cheddar is a fan favorite, donโt hesitate to experiment with other cheese types. Try using mozzarella for a gooey texture, pepper jack for a hint of spice, or a sharp blue cheese for a bold flavor.
3. Baking Option: For a healthier alternative, consider baking your bites instead of frying. Preheat your oven to 400ยฐF (200ยฐC). Arrange the breaded bites on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, and spray them lightly with cooking oil. Bake for about 20-25 minutes, flipping halfway through, until they are golden and crispy.
